Transactive Strategy-making
A process in which strategy formulation is seen as a dynamic exchange between various stakeholders within and outside the organization.
Risk-taking Entrepreneurs
Individuals who start businesses or ventures by embracing uncertainty and potentially high risks in pursuit of innovation and profits.
Middle-level Managers
Individuals who manage the work of first-line managers and report to top-level management, playing a crucial role in implementing organizational policies and strategies.
Strategy Making
The process of developing and implementing plans or strategies to achieve organizational goals and objectives.
